Job Description - Service Writer






Overview






Coordinates logistical activities related to maintenance and repair of assets for the client base in which the Maintenance Department supports.  Receives work requests, prepares Work Orders and oversees associated processes, and acts as the Emaint. subject matter expert.









Responsibilities






Customer Service:  Confers with managerial, internal, and external personnel to coordinate activities and resolve problems related to the servicing of LEG assets.  Helps manage various aspects of the vendor and inter-departmental relationships.

 

Work Orders:  Oversees Work Order Processing and document processing to support the Business Units assigned.   Prepares work orders in RTA and ensures accuracy.  Assists with “Open Work Order” daily review, estimating maintenance resources, equipment, assist in ordering of spare parts, etc. to complete jobs on time and on target.

 

Training:  Helps develop, implement, and adjust Emaint. training documentation, processes and maintenance service methods for the Maintenance Department.  Must be able to effectively coach/train maintenance personnel,(ADD and rig managers) in the proper documentation and closing of work orders to ensure accurate information for improved data analytics.

 

Reporting:  Generates and prepare reports on Emaint. trend analysis related to repairs for all work completed in the Maintenance Department.
